Myanmar’s Military Rulers Say at least 694 people killed following earthquake that also killed 10 people in Thailand’s Capital, Bangkok.

The death toll from a huge earthquake that hit Myanmar and Thailand has passed 700, as rescuers dug through the rubble of collapsed buildings in a desperate search for survivors.

At least 694 people were killed and nearly 1,700 injured in Myanmar’s Mandalay Region-The Country’s Second-Largest City and Close to the Epicentre of the Quake-The Country’s Military Government said in a statement on Saturday.

In the Thai Capital Bangkok – located 1,000km (620 miles) from the epicentre in Myanmar – about 10 more deaths have been confirmed.
